Position Summary

The Events Consultant provides program planning to a diverse group of campus sponsors and external conference clients. They also ensure that necessary program services have been arranged and assists sponsors with program execution.

Supervision Received: Reports to the Assistant Director, Event Management

Supervision Exercised: Supervises graduate and undergraduate students and other seasonal conference staff as assigned.

Essential Duties

  1. Provide coordination and project management to campus event sponsors to ensure event success. Develop appropriate plans for the program implementation and evaluation based upon the stated goals including selecting most appropriate date(s) and location(s) for programs based upon the campus calendar and program requirements.
  2. Plan and coordinate necessary program support services, including facilities arrangements, parking, audio-visual needs, food/beverage service, and other related needs.
  3. Oversee the management of event teams to produce quality, multi-faceted events and programs. Using fair and equitable practices; hire, train, supervise and evaluate student and part-time staff for the support of conferences and events; coordinate staff assignment to ensure delivery of appropriate conference/event support.
  4. Establish program specific campus calendar and event information that's disseminated to college community.
  5. Participate in the planning process for University-wide events, including participation in planning meetings, assumption of specified program-related duties and managing the execution of the event.
  6. Directly oversee program setup and execution for events and/or conferences as assigned.
  7. Plan and coordinate summer conference housing arrangements with the department of Residence Life and Housing; obtain relevant information from clients, including rooming lists, check-in needs, etc.; and arrange for rental of necessary services, as required. Coordinate use of facilities and appropriate food services for summer conferences.
  8. Maintain accurate and complete record of all services, counts and expenses associated with conferences and events to ensure accurate information for billing purposes. Prepare billing summaries at conclusion of all assigned programs.
  9. Develop and maintain program support resources for campus event planners, including entertainment options, equipment rental companies, florists, etc. Make necessary contacts with these resources as appropriate. Maintain comprehensive event records in Event Management Systems (EMS) database. Utilize EMS system to communicate event information to sponsors and service providers.
  10. Assist with off hours and weekend questions & issues that may arise due to scheduled events and meetings.
  11. Work with the director to provide direction, policy formulation and decision-making to effectively plan events.
  12. Establish and maintain relationships with internal and external university partners.
  13. Other duties as assigned.
